I took Librax for a while when I had UC. It mostly acted as a muscle relaxant. It cut down on the abdominal pain, gas, and helped me go a little more each time so i could go to bathroom less often. As far as dosage goes. I used to down them like candy. 2 pills 3/4 times a day, usual.
